Renault F1 Technical Director, Mike Gascoyne, has lots of confidence on the potential of the new upgrades made to the R23. The team expects to score a good amount of points at Silverstone that would take them closer to their ultimate goal of finishing 3rd on the Constructor's Championship. Mike Gascoyne feels that Silverstone suits quite well the Renault car, specially taking under considerations the new aero upgrades that the team will bring to this race:

"Silverstone should suit us very well. The circuit most obviously akin to it is Barcelona and we ran very strongly there earlier this season, coming close to winning the race. Silverstone is a circuit which rewards strong aerodynamic performance, and we have further improvements in that area for this race. I think we can have a very competitive weekend, and take points off our direct competitors." He said.

In order to finish 3rd at the end of the year Renault needs to improve their car and to put it on the level of their main rival for that race, McLaren's MP4-17D. A major change is scheduled for this race:

"We will have a major bodywork update on the car. We have decided to christen this R23B as it groups together a significant number of detail modifications into a single package, which had always been planned for Silverstone. Following a positive test in Barcelona last week, we expect it to bring a definite gain on the stopwatch." Said Gascoyne.
